What is Google Meet?
Google Meet (formerly Hangouts Meet) provides real-time meetings. Using your browser, share your video, desktop, and presentations with teammates and customers.

How to read the Emotional Footprint
The Net Emotional Footprint measures high-level user sentiment towards particular product offerings. It aggregates emotional response ratings for various dimensions of the vendor-client relationship and product effectiveness, creating a powerful indicator of overall user feeling toward the vendor and product.
While purchasing decisions shouldn't be based on emotion, it's valuable to know what kind of emotional response the vendor you're considering elicits from their users.

What differentiates Google Meet from other similar products?
It has an intuitive user interface that is easy to use, sessions can be stored in google Drive for future reference and for members who were not able to attend to catch up.
What is your favorite aspect of this product?
I love that it has subtitles when video calling or chatting which makes it easy to understand the speaker. Also, the Anti-Hijacking feature which make real-time official meetings safe and secure.
What do you dislike most about this product?
When screen sharing, it only allows sharing of one screen at a time and this tends to limit the information being given. Other than that it is a great tool.
What recommendations would you give to someone considering this product?
It is very flexible. Participants that cause chaos during meetings or are rude can be muted or removed hence makes the meetings to be constructive. I highly recommend.

What differentiates Google Meet from other similar products?
A straightforward but essential tool for the home office! Google Meet is one of the most used tools in the organisation, and we use it daily. There, we hold all of our daily meetings as well as our weekly and monthly gatherings. Through Meet, there are numerous internal encounters with clients. Our daily meetings last on average 40 minutes, our weekly meetings last about 60 minutes, and our monthly meetings last about 60 minutes as well. It is an essential tool for us because our business runs solely from home/office both.
What is your favorite aspect of this product?
The integration of google Meet with Gsuite is fantastic, and it is simple to implement this programme because I can easily access it from the Gmail platform or from the software that is downloaded to my smartphone. Currently, our business unit uses GSuite. We can share files via the private messenger, video calls, and conferences that are available and The major advantage of Meet is that it is browser-based. There is no requirement for users to download any software, making meetings on all devices very simple. It is dependable and has good audio and video quality.
What do you dislike most about this product?
When displaying videos and sharing the screen, it can occasionally be a little sluggish. But I suppose that applies to every other available video conferencing tool. So overall it works great.
What recommendations would you give to someone considering this product?
For small and medium-sized organisations seeking for a video conferencing platform that integrates into their current technology and is visible to the public, Google Meet is a wonderful option.
